About K. E. Rachlin
K. E. Rachlin is a scholar working on Oceanography, Aerospace Engineering, Molecular Biology, Astronomy and Astrophysics and Environmental Chemistry, having authored 12 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Geophysics and Gravity Measurements (10 papers), Geomagnetism and Paleomagnetism Studies (5 papers), GNSS positioning and interference (5 papers), Oceanographic and Atmospheric Processes (3 papers),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(2 papers), Ocean Waves and Remote Sensing (1 paper), Optical Coatings and Gratings (1 paper) and Cryospheric studies and observations (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Oceanography (1.1k citations), Astronomy and Astrophysics (410 citations), Geophysics (267 citations), Aerospace Engineering (493 citations) and Atmospheric Science (146 citations). K. E. Rachlin has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include S. B. Luthcke, Bryant Loomis, R. G. Williamson, S. M. Klosko, D. S. Chinn, E. C. Pavlis, D. N. Wiese, Felix W. Landerer, R. S. Nerem and David E. Smith.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Geophysical Research Atmospheres, Geophysical Research Letters, Geophysical Journal International, The Journal of the Astronautical Sciences and Surveys in Geophysics.
